    I have placed a 16:9 mask on a DV project, I am now exporting it as 8 bit uncompressed for better graphics quality, but the outcome of my tests is that it is slightly squeezed, I have tried changing the pull down but there’s no difference. How can I export it as 8 bit without the squeeze?

    [paolo mugnaini] “I am now exporting it as 8 bit uncompressed for better graphics quality”

    Simply exporting as 8-bit won’t do what you want, because you’re still rendering the timeline first using the DV codec. You’d need to change the compressor in Sequence Settings to 8-bit uncompressed and then rerender before exporting. However, because of the slight squeeze you mentioned, which is because your taking 720×480 and exporting as 720×486, you may need to do things a little differently. The way to deal with that would be to create a 8-bit uncompressed timeline and cut and paste everything from your DV timeline into that one, then rerender. Also, make sure that “distort” on all clips is at zero after cutting and pasting into the new timeline.
